Palden Thondup NamgyalPublished: 1982 - Detroit, Wayne, Michigan, United States
Palden Thondup Namgyal was the twelfth and last Chogyal of Sikkim, the Himalayan monarch who reigned over the final chapter of a Buddhist kingdom that had endured for more than three centuries. Trained from childhood as a Buddhist monk and recognized as the reincarnated leader of the Phodong and Rumtek monasteries, he championed the preservation of Sikkimese Buddhism and helped establish the Namgyal Institute of Tibetology in Gangtok, while pursuing an ambitious program of modernization in education, healthcare, and infrastructure and striving to safeguard his kingdom's independence between the great powers of India and China. That struggle ended in 1975 when Indian troops disarmed his palace guard and a referendum dissolved the monarchy, absorbing Sikkim as the twenty-second state of India, and he died in 1982 as the last sovereign of a Himalayan kingdom whose dynasty had ruled since 1642.
